Output 683c58554d838ac21f5104f9e13b82a12c4ffa78f9fde4790e148e8a08e65b6a:0

value
43694
script pubkey
OP_0 OP_PUSHBYTES_20 d3e50578536b1109adbe4369b7b7139ea660f7b6
address
bc1q60js27zndvgsntd7gd5m0dcnn6nxpaakpypfhp
transaction
683c58554d838ac21f5104f9e13b82a12c4ffa78f9fde4790e148e8a08e65b6a